Package: jruby
Version: 9.1.17.0-3
Severity: grave

Dear maintainers,

It seems jruby fails to run without declaring the
DEBIAN_DISABLE_RUBYGEMS_INTEGRATION environment variable:

jruby -e "puts 'Hello World'"
WARNING: An illegal reflective access operation has occurred
WARNING: Illegal reflective access by jnr.posix.JavaLibCHelper$ReflectiveAccess 
to method sun.nio.ch.SelChImpl.getFD()
WARNING: Please consider reporting this to the maintainers of 
jnr.posix.JavaLibCHelper$ReflectiveAccess
WARNING: Use --illegal-access=warn to enable warnings of further illegal 
reflective access operations
WARNING: All illegal access operations will be denied in a future release
NameError: undefined method `default_specifications_dir' for class 
`#<Class:0x24bdb479>'
  singleton class at 
/usr/lib/ruby/vendor_ruby/rubygems/defaults/operating_system.rb:84
           <main> at 
/usr/lib/ruby/vendor_ruby/rubygems/defaults/operating_system.rb:58
          require at org/jruby/RubyKernel.java:956
           <main> at /usr/share/jruby/lib/ruby/stdlib/rubygems.rb:1
          require at org/jruby/RubyKernel.java:956
           <main> at /usr/share/jruby/lib/ruby/stdlib/rubygems.rb:1347
             load at org/jruby/RubyKernel.java:974
           <main> at uri:classloader:/jruby/kernel/gem_prelude.rb:1

Any value for DEBIAN_DISABLE_RUBYGEMS_INTEGRATION makes it work again:

DEBIAN_DISABLE_RUBYGEMS_INTEGRATION=hamburger jruby -e "puts 'Hello World'"
Hello World

Talking with Antonio Terceiro, it seems the underlying problem comes
from the current jruby version in Debian bundling an old version of
rubygems, that isn't compatible with the code in
/usr/lib/ruby/vendor_ruby/rubygems/defaults/operating_system.rb.

Setting DEBIAN_DISABLE_RUBYGEMS_INTEGRATION seems like a cheap
trick, as ruby gems in debian are 2.7 compatible, and our
jruby is 2.3 compatible.

Really, jruby shouldn't load gems from /usr/lib/ruby/vendor_ruby
(but I'll open another bug about this).
